2 He shall kiss me from the kisses of his mouth: for thy good breasts are above wine.
3 To the odor of the good ointments thy name shall be poured forth an ointment; for this, the maidens loved thee.
4 Draw me, we will run after thee: the king brought me to his chambers: we will exult and rejoice in thee, we will remember thy breasts above wine: the upright loved thee.
5 I am black and beautiful, O daughters of Jerusalem, as the tents of Kedar, as the curtains of Solomon.
6 Thou shalt not see me, I am black; the sun searched me: my mother's sons were angry with me; they set me to watch the vineyards; my vineyard I watched not for me.
7 Announce to me, thou whom my soul loved, where thou wilt feed, where thou wilt lie down at noon: wherefore shall I be as he covered by the herds of thy companions.
8 If thou shalt not know for thyself, O fair one among women, come forth for thyself at the heels of the flock, and feed thy kids by the shepherds' tents.
9 To my mares in Pharaoh's chariots I likened thee, O my neighbor.
10 Thy cheeks were beautiful with with rows, thy neck with strings of pearls.
11 We will make for thee rows of gold, with marks of silver.
